共用方式為


DeserializationContext 類別

定義

public class DeserializationContext : Orleans.Serialization.IDeserializationContext
public class DeserializationContext : Orleans.Serialization.SerializationContextBase, Orleans.Serialization.IDeserializationContext
public sealed class DeserializationContext : Orleans.Serialization.SerializationContextBase, Orleans.Serialization.IDeserializationContext
public abstract class DeserializationContext
type DeserializationContext = class
    interface IDeserializationContext
    interface ISerializerContext
type DeserializationContext = class
    inherit SerializationContextBase
    interface IDeserializationContext
    interface ISerializerContext
type DeserializationContext = class
Public Class DeserializationContext
Implements IDeserializationContext
Public Class DeserializationContext
Inherits SerializationContextBase
Implements IDeserializationContext
Public NotInheritable Class DeserializationContext
Inherits SerializationContextBase
Implements IDeserializationContext
Public MustInherit Class DeserializationContext
繼承
DeserializationContext
繼承
DeserializationContext
衍生
實作

建構函式

DeserializationContext()
DeserializationContext(SerializationManager)

屬性

AdditionalContext
CurrentObjectOffset

StreamReader 目前 物件的位移。

CurrentPosition
MaxSustainedSerializationContextCapacity (繼承來源 SerializationContextBase)
RuntimeClient
SerializationManager

取得序列化管理員。

SerializationManager (繼承來源 SerializationContextBase)
ServiceProvider
ServiceProvider (繼承來源 SerializationContextBase)
StreamReader

資料流程讀取器。

方法

DeserializeInner(Type)
FetchReferencedObject(Int32)

從指定的位移傳回 物件。

RecordObject(Object)

記錄目前物件位移上所提供物件的還原序列化。

RecordObject(Object, Int32)

記錄所提供物件的還原序列化。

擴充方法

CreateNestedContext(IDeserializationContext, Int32, BinaryTokenStreamReader)

傳回從指定位置開始的新巢狀內容。

GetSerializationManager(ISerializerContext)

適用於